12 Tobit-models
Тобит-модели
Один из видов эконометрических моделей, не поддающихся исследованию стандартными методами регрессионного анализа, поскольку включают переменные, представляющие собой смесь дискретных и непрерывных величин. Например, таковы модели рынков, на которых часть цен лимитированы, а часть — свободны.
